Arsenal or Manchester City? Manchester United fans find themselves having a big dilemma on who they would rather win the league between both clubs who stand as big rivals to the Red Devils.
With Liverpool falling behind and the battle for the top spot now seemingly between Arsenal and defending champions City, the dilemma has been eased but tensions are running high among the Red Devils faithful.
City, trailing Arsenal by just one point with a game in hand, are poised to potentially secure a historic fourth consecutive Premier League title.
As the pivotal match-ups approach, with City facing Wolves and Arsenal hosting Bournemouth, Manchester United supporters find themselves grappling with an uncomfortable reality.
Not only are they confronted with the prospect of one of their arch-rivals claiming the league crown, but they’re also enduring a lackluster season themselves under Erik ten Hag’s management, currently languishing in sixth place, a considerable 26 points adrift from table-topping Arsenal.
In a bid to gauge fan sentiment, sports publication, SPORTbible conducted a poll among United supporters to discern their preferred victor between City and Arsenal.
